对比研究室

NAS 不同品牌虚拟化应

NAS 不同品牌虚拟化应用支持对比:Docker 与虚拟机功能谁更强

根据中国信息通信研究院 2024 年发布的《中国私有云市场研究报告》,国内家庭及小型企业 NAS 设备年出货量已突破 420 万台,其中超过 67% 的用户将“运行 Docker 或虚拟机”列为选购核心考量。这意味着你买 NAS 不再只为存照片,而是要它当一台 24 小时开机的家庭服务器。但不同品牌对容器和虚拟化…

根据中国信息通信研究院 2024 年发布的《中国私有云市场研究报告》,国内家庭及小型企业 NAS 设备年出货量已突破 420 万台,其中超过 67% 的用户将“运行 Docker 或虚拟机”列为选购核心考量。这意味着你买 NAS 不再只为存照片,而是要它当一台 24 小时开机的家庭服务器。但不同品牌对容器和虚拟化的支持深度天差地别——有的只能跑轻量 Docker,有的能原生启动 Windows 虚拟机。我们实测了群晖、威联通、华硕、铁威马、绿联五大主流品牌的 10 款中高端机型,从性能损耗、应用生态、管理便捷度三个维度给出横评结论。

Docker 支持对比:谁跑得稳、谁生态全

Docker 是目前 NAS 虚拟化最主流的形式,因为它资源开销低、启动快。我们测试了各品牌在 Docker Compose、端口映射、网络模式、GPU 直通四个关键功能上的完成度。

群晖 DSM:界面友好但内核受限

群晖的 Docker 套件叫 Container Manager,基于 Docker Engine 24.0。优点是 UI 设计最直观,支持一键部署、资源监控、日志导出。但实测发现它不支持 Docker Compose v2 的 --gpus 参数,意味着你无法在容器内调用 GPU 做 AI 推理或视频转码。此外,群晖默认的 Btrfs 文件系统对 overlay2 存储驱动的兼容性不如 ext4,高 I/O 场景(如数据库容器)下磁盘延迟比威联通高出约 12%(数据来源:UNILINK 2024 年 NAS 虚拟化性能测试数据库)。

威联通 QTS/QuTS hero:功能最全

威联通的 Container Station 同时支持 Docker 和 LXD 容器。我们测试的 TS-464C 上,它完整支持 Docker Compose v2.28、Macvlan 网络模式、以及通过 --device /dev/dri 直通 Intel UHD 显卡给 Jellyfin 容器。GPU 转码性能损耗仅 3%-5%,接近原生。缺点是界面层级较深,新手配置 GPU 直通时需要手动编辑容器 YAML,不如群晖的向导式操作友好。

华硕 ADM:轻量够用,生态薄弱

华硕 AS6704T 的 ADM 系统内置 Docker 引擎,但官方应用商店仅提供 12 个预置容器模板,远少于群晖的 60+ 和威联通的 100+。我们尝试手动拉取 Portainer 镜像,发现端口映射规则存在 IPv6 转发缺陷——容器无法通过 IPv6 地址对外暴露服务。对于只跑 Bitwarden、Home Assistant 等轻量服务的用户够用,但重度玩家会受限。

虚拟机支持对比:谁跑 Windows/Linux 最流畅

如果你需要在 NAS 上运行完整的 Windows 或 Linux 桌面系统,虚拟机(VM)是唯一选择。我们测试了各品牌在 CPU 直通、内存热插拔、USB 设备映射、以及快照恢复四个维度的表现。

群晖 Virtual Machine Manager:稳定但性能折损大

群晖的 VMM 基于 KVM 虚拟化,支持安装 Windows 10/11、Ubuntu 22.04 等系统。我们在一台 DS923+(AMD Ryzen R1600)上分配 4 核 8GB 给 Windows 11,运行 PCMark 10 基础办公测试,得分仅为原生硬件的 68%。瓶颈在于群晖的 virtio 驱动优化不足,磁盘 IOPS 在 4K 随机写入场景下仅 2,300,比威联通低 40%。优点是快照恢复速度最快,创建 50GB 虚拟磁盘的快照只需 6 秒。

威联通 Virtualization Station:性能最优,但需额外授权

威联通的 Virtualization Station 3 同样基于 KVM,但支持 SR-IOV 网卡直通PCIe passthrough。在 TS-664 上分配 6 核 12GB 给 Ubuntu 24.04 运行 PyTorch 模型训练,CPU 性能达到原生的 92%。缺点是需要额外购买授权——基础版免费,但启用 GPU 直通和热迁移功能需支付 59.99 美元/年。此外,威联通 VM 的 USB 设备映射不稳定,我们测试中连接 USB 3.0 硬盘时出现 3 次掉线。

铁威马 TOS 6:虚拟机功能刚起步

铁威马 F4-424 Pro 的 TOS 6 系统在 2024 年 9 月才正式加入虚拟机模块,目前仅支持安装 Ubuntu Server 和 Windows 10 两个系统模板。我们测试发现它不支持 CPU 核心绑定,导致虚拟机内 CPU 频率波动大,运行视频转码任务时帧率从 24fps 掉到 10fps。适合轻量测试,不适合生产环境。

价格/性能/售后三维度打分

我们以各品牌 4 盘位中端机型(定价 2,500-4,000 元区间)为基准,综合虚拟化表现给出评分(满分 10 分):

品牌价格得分性能得分售后得分总分推荐场景
群晖 DS923+67922家庭媒体中心、Docker 新手
威联通 TS-464C79723重度 Docker 用户、虚拟机跑服务
华硕 AS6704T85619纯文件存储、偶尔跑容器
铁威马 F4-424 Pro94518预算有限、仅需基础 Docker
绿联 DX4600 Pro86620入门级虚拟化、Docker 跑轻量应用

价格得分基于硬件性价比(同配置下售价越低分越高),性能得分取 Docker+VM 综合实测成绩,售后得分参考 2024 年品牌官方客服响应时效和维修网点覆盖率(数据来源:中国家用电器维修协会 2024 年 NAS 售后满意度调查)。

虚拟化对硬件选型的影响

你的 NAS 虚拟化能力上限,70% 由 CPU 决定,30% 由内存和存储接口决定。实测数据如下:

CPU:Intel vs AMD 的虚拟化差异

Intel 的 VT-d 和 VT-x 技术在虚拟化场景下比 AMD 的 SVM/IOMMU 更成熟。我们测试 Intel N5095 与 AMD R1600 同样运行 3 个 Docker 容器 + 1 个 Ubuntu VM,Intel 平台的 CPU 上下文切换延迟比 AMD 低 18%(数据来源:Phoronix 2024 年 NAS CPU 虚拟化基准测试)。如果你计划运行多个 VM,优先选 Intel 平台(如 N100、N305、i3-N305)。

内存和存储:DDR5 与 NVMe 缓存的作用

Docker 容器数量超过 10 个时,内存带宽成为瓶颈。DDR5-4800 相比 DDR4-3200 在容器并发启动场景下速度提升 34%。NVMe SSD 作为缓存池(威联通 Qtier 或群晖 SSD Cache)对 VM 的随机读写延迟改善显著——我们测试中,开启 NVMe 缓存后 Windows 11 虚拟机开机时间从 52 秒缩短至 18 秒。

管理工具与生态扩展

各品牌的管理工具有云平台和本地客户端两种形态,直接影响你远程操作虚拟机的便利性。

群晖 QuickConnect 与 Docker 远程管理

群晖的 QuickConnect 让你无需公网 IP 即可远程访问 Docker 容器。我们测试从北京通过 4G 网络连接上海机房群晖上的 Portainer 面板,平均延迟 210ms,能流畅执行容器启停操作。但 QuickConnect 对 VM 的远程桌面支持较差——Windows VM 的 RDP 连接在 QuickConnect 隧道下频繁断连,建议改用 Tailscale VPN 直连。

威联通 myQNAPcloud 与 VM 远程桌面

威联通的 myQNAPcloud 支持直接通过浏览器打开 VM 的 VNC 或 SPICE 远程桌面,延迟比群晖的 QuickConnect 低约 30%。我们实测从深圳远程控制上海机房的 Ubuntu 22.04 桌面,SPICE 协议下鼠标响应延迟仅 80ms,接近本地体验。缺点是 myQNAPcloud 免费版限速 5Mbps,传输大文件会卡顿。

跨品牌通用工具:Portainer 与 Cockpit

无论你选哪个品牌,都可以通过 Portainer 统一管理多台 NAS 上的 Docker 容器。我们测试了在群晖和威联通上同时部署 Portainer Agent,通过一个控制面板管理 15 个容器,CPU 占用率仅增加 2.3%。对于虚拟机,Cockpit 是轻量级 Web 管理方案,但仅支持 Linux 宿主机,不适用于群晖 DSM 和威联通 QTS。

实测场景:部署一个完整的家庭服务栈

为了验证各品牌虚拟化能力的实际差异,我们在每台 NAS 上部署了相同的服务栈:Jellyfin 媒体服务器(Docker)+ Home Assistant 智能家居(Docker)+ Windows 11 虚拟机(用于运行迅雷和网盘同步)。记录部署时间和运行稳定性。

群晖 DS923+:Docker 部署快,VM 拖后腿

Docker 部分部署耗时 45 分钟(含镜像拉取和配置),Jellyfin 硬件转码正常。但 Windows 11 VM 安装过程耗时 2 小时 10 分钟,原因是群晖 VMM 的 virtio 驱动安装向导不完善,需要手动加载 ISO。运行 72 小时后,VM 出现 1 次蓝屏,日志显示为磁盘 I/O 超时。

威联通 TS-464C:整体最稳定

Docker 部署耗时 38 分钟,VM 安装仅 55 分钟(支持直接挂载 Windows ISO 并自动注入 virtio 驱动)。连续运行 7 天,三个服务均无崩溃,Jellyfin 转码 4K HDR 视频时 CPU 占用率稳定在 45%-55%。唯一问题是 VM 内迅雷下载大文件时,网络吞吐量被限制在 80MB/s(NAS 本身有 2.5GbE 网口),怀疑是虚拟网卡驱动瓶颈。

绿联 DX4600 Pro:Docker 可用,VM 不可用

绿联的 UGOS Pro 系统在 2024 年才加入 Docker 支持,目前只能通过命令行部署容器,无图形化管理界面。我们手动拉取 Jellyfin 镜像后,GPU 转码无法启用(驱动未集成)。VM 功能尚未正式上线,仅有一个“虚拟机”占位图标。适合只跑简单容器的用户。

FAQ

Q1:NAS 跑 Docker 和虚拟机,最少需要多少内存?

至少 8GB。如果只跑 3-5 个轻量 Docker 容器(如 Bitwarden、Nginx、Home Assistant),8GB 够用;但若同时运行 1 个 Windows 10/11 虚拟机,建议 16GB 起步。我们实测威联通 TS-464C 在 16GB 内存下同时运行 8 个容器 + 1 个 Windows VM,内存占用峰值 13.2GB,剩余 2.8GB 留给系统缓存。低于 8GB 时,Docker 容器启动时间会延长 3-5 倍。

Q2:群晖和威联通哪个更适合跑 Docker?

威联通更适合重度 Docker 用户,因为它支持 GPU 直通、完整的 Docker Compose v2、以及 Macvlan 网络模式。群晖的 Container Manager 更易上手,但缺乏 GPU 直通和高级网络配置。如果你需要容器调用 GPU 做视频转码或 AI 推理,优先选威联通;如果只跑 Web 服务或数据库,群晖足够。

Q3:NAS 虚拟化会影响文件存储的读写速度吗?

会,尤其是虚拟机。我们测试在群晖 DS923+ 上运行 Windows 11 VM 时,NAS 的 SMB 文件共享读写速度从原生的 280MB/s 降至 210MB/s,降幅 25%。Docker 容器影响较小,在同时运行 5 个容器时,SMB 读写速度仅下降 5%-8%。建议将虚拟机的虚拟磁盘放在独立的 NVMe SSD 上,避免与文件存储池争抢 I/O。

参考资料

  • 中国信息通信研究院 2024 年《中国私有云市场研究报告》
  • 中国家用电器维修协会 2024 年《NAS 售后满意度调查》
  • Phoronix 2024 年《NAS CPU 虚拟化基准测试》
  • UNILINK 2024 年《NAS 虚拟化性能测试数据库》